While a couple of my friends stayed in renovated villas, I stayed in one of the old ones. Mine had an outdoors free standing toilet between the shower and bathtub, so I was very happy to have a villa on my own. In contrast, the newly renovated villas have more privacy with the toilet and shower behind a screening wall.The bedroom in both the renovated and old villas were comfortable with good air conditioning. The villas have nice, large verandas.
The hotel offers free yoga classes from 7-8 am, 6 days a week. We enjoyed a refreshing shower under the beautiful waterfall on the property after the yoga class The pool area could have done with a few more lounge chairs but is otherwise fine. The spa services offered at the hotel are far more expensive than in Ubud but the hotel is willing to negotiate, if you prefer to stay at the hotel.
The hotel offers a very limited continental breakfast, in addition to a choice of eggs and a lot of fruit. So although, the selection appears a little limited, it is more than adequate. We loved the ample supplies of fruit!
All staff members were extremely friendly and helpful. The biggest downside to staying at the Santi Mandala is the distance from Ubud, although there is a free shuttle bus available. It takes 25 minutes to travel to Ubud and the shuttle can be booked in advance for A$8 (IRP8000), if the scheduled shuttle times don't suit.
